Type
ORACLE
Validation date
2023-12-28 03: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0446,
    "usd": 0.04959
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001350E3DA4780701AF50F50A6238A8FFD0B70EB5F34C736B9880D978FEB09D28A1

Previous signature

0056AC1F6DE649A43AF30D740EF04A655E31DDFD001ABC637B4E3E6E960ABD6365E2EF3AFCE6FFD0D46B39F95354E041A18928004825B1C5A673ECF3F1EE620D

Origin signature

304502202796536142472462375654F38D9FB01F784C76825824CCE9230DE1A9C09F1767022100B8E084596EB38B30877DAAD02D320CDAC07CB0B8EB520218B0F73C1A6C944247

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00C203936B39E27FA651A23ADEFA3B18FF57A9885EFB2C2EA342DDAD4D3834150D

Coordinator signature

46ADB5594CB4B5F6AD8BA5833AD0FA9998C712E4D935A9945174E45F4905C5200605111E52F0CCADE29F9FF6E9312BD21BE6BCDA01FAD0FA7D06DAF4EC74AD08

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

176BB1AAE91531D31600217E8E9E100CC11C01039FA69F5D5336D64B505D75DD230F0F04F4A1AB1827C66E3DFD234CFF4C38AF799DF58B3299234CC1E28F8C02

Validator #2 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#2 signature

5494DDD2EACE99597CB41EADBBA903E87BC6DE3B0698E7263A9BDE7B82256C67F5F7B54FAE6DC342B9E31B55C693B1F3181BE4C9A388EA1749C5515B8F2EF003